Calculating Blade Edge Speed
Understanding how to calculate blade edge speed is vital for optimizing performance. The formula for blade edge speed is:
Blade Edge Speed = (Blade Circumference × Revolutions Per Minute) / 60
By manipulating this formula, you can adjust the operational parameters for various applications, ensuring that you achieve the optimal speed for your specific needs.
